James Yorkston has announced details of his eighth album The Cellardyke Recording and Wassailing Society for which he has brought together a great cast of players in the form of Hot Chip’s Alexis Taylor on production and featuring KT Tunstall, The Pictish Trail, Rob Smoughton, Fimber Bravo, and his long-term collaborators Jon Thorne and Emma Smith. What James and his collection of fine musicians have created is an album that connects the intimacy of his home-town life with the camaraderie of good friends. The Cellardyke Recording and Wassailing Society flows with acceptance and relief, and is James’ fullest body of work.
Featuring 15 new James Yorkston penned songs + a cover of Chris Bell’s classic ‘You & Your Sister’. Album artwork was created by celebrated children’s author and illustrator Clare Beaton.
